School Notes

  • McGuire Memorial provides outstanding educational and therapeutic services for individuals from pre-school through adulthood with mental retardation who may be medically fragile, and other developmental disabilities which may include cerebral palsy, and autism.
  • Services and supports include main campus residential, community homes, respite care, a licensed School, and adult day programs.
  • The School at McGuire Memorial also provides all students with a full-range of opportunities, therapies, and educational offerings in a loving, supportive environmentlong the hallmark of McGuire Memorial.
  • McGuire Memorial believes that every person has a God-given right to experience life to the fullest.
  • And so, every child who attends The School at McGuire Memorial is nurtured and encouraged to work to their fullest potential.
  • Students are taught by a caring and professional staff devoted to and inspired by children with challenging needs.
  • All teachers at The School at McGuire Memorial are certified and licensed by the Pennsylvania Department of Education as special education teachers.
  • The staff adheres to best practices and standards as outlined by the Pennsylvania Department of Education.
